Job Title: Senior Android Developer (Email Application)
Experience Required: 9+ Years in Android Application Development
Work Timings: Fixed shift – 2:00 PM to 11:00 PM (IST)
Job Description:
We are seeking an experienced Senior Android Developer with strong expertise in email application development to design, build, and maintain high-performance, secure, and scalable Android applications. The ideal candidate will have deep knowledge of Android architecture, messaging protocols, background services, and user-centric mobile experiences.
Key Responsibilities:
- Design, develop, and maintain Android email applications with a focus on performance, security, and usability.
- Implement and optimize email protocols, including IMAP, SMTP, POP3, and Exchange ActiveSync.
- Develop features including inbox synchronization, push notifications, attachments handling, search, threading, and offline access.
- Work with background services, job schedulers, and sync adapters for efficient data handling.
- Ensure secure email communication using encryption, authentication, and data protection best practices.
- Collaborate with backend, QA, and product teams to deliver high-quality features.
- Optimize applications for performance, battery usage, and memory management.
- Debug, troubleshoot, and resolve complex production issues.
- Lead code reviews and enforce Android best practices and coding standards.
- Mentor junior developers and contribute to architectural decisions.
Required Skills & Qualifications:
- 9+ years of hands-on experience in Android application development.
- Strong proficiency in Kotlin and Java.
- Proven experience developing email or messaging applications.
- Solid understanding of Android components: Activities, Fragments, Services, Broadcast Receivers, Content Providers.
- Experience with email synchronization, background processing, and push notifications (FCM).
- Knowledge of Android security best practices (OAuth, encryption, secure storage).
- Experience with REST APIs, JSON, and backend integration.
- Strong understanding of MVVM/MVP architecture patterns.
- Experience with Android Jetpack libraries (Room, WorkManager, LiveData).
- Familiarity with Play Store deployment and app lifecycle management.
- Excellent problem-solving and communication skills.
Nice to Have:
- Experience with enterprise email systems (Exchange, Office 365, Gmail APIs).
- Knowledge of end-to-end encryption and secure messaging.
- Experience with multi-account email handling.
- Prior experience working on large-scale consumer or enterprise mobile apps.
If you are passionate about Android development and building robust email applications, you can directly apply or forward your resume to
[email protected]
Job Types: Full-time, Permanent
Pay: ₹20,518.48 - ₹85,214.69 per month
Benefits:
- Paid sick time
- Paid time off
Work Location: In person